    Schwarzbier - Examples in the Midwest

    Here is the BYO recipe. I'll be making this as soon as I figure out a way to lager. 5 gallon, all grain batch. OG - 1.046; FG - 1.010; ABV - 4.8% IBU - 26; SRM - 22 5 lbs German pilsner malt 4 lbs German munich II malt 6 oz Weyermann carafa III special malt 5 oz carapils/carafoam malt 13 g...

    Don't Do That.

    Don't used Wyeast 3711, then spend $40.00 on blackberries, peaches and apricot puree and expect any fruit flavors to remain. That yeast eats everything...maybe the wlp677 and bottle conditioning will make it better...fingers crossed anyways!
